Pediatric plastic surgery services

  • Breast and body asymmetry/congenital abnormalities 
  • Complex wound care and reconstruction
  • Hemangiomas
  • Laser therapy to treat scars
  • Nerve surgery (TMR, RPNI) after an amputation
  • Pilonidal disease and hidradenitis suppurativa
  • Post-burn reconstruction
  • Reconstructive surgery after cancer or trauma
  • Scar revisions
  • Soft tissue repair and reconstruction
  • Vascular malformations
  • Facial plastic surgery and reconstructive surgery services*

*Children’s Minnesota offers facial plastic surgery through our ear, nose and throat (ENT) program. Learn more about facial plastic surgery.
